USA rs3000 vip schematic

I have a 96 Camry with the rs3000 vip security system. I bought this one three years ago after my last one was totalled. I believe the car was a rental when new. I have a remote and tried programming it but it doesn't take. The VIP works, the locks lock and unlock with the ignition, I can reset it, the lights flash and everything but it doesn't respond to the remote. The remote works on other RS3000s just not mine. I think it has been bypassed. I need a schematic of the wiring harness to the rs3000. My wiring appears to have some sort of bypass of the red w/ blue striped wire of middle harness connected to the orange wire of the smaller harness. Somebody please help me.

first of all, are you using the correct remote? RS3000 for your year should be using a black, 2 button, football shaped remote. Does your remote match that?
secondly, have you located the ecu unit of the alarm. If you have, what color is the ecu unit?
my third and final question is, what procedure did you use?

My instinct tells me that your alarm is NOT rigged. Neither is it not working properly. The reason for the blue and red wire being tapped MIGHT be that the previous owner needs to powerup/activate something with the auxilary button on your remote. I am not absolutely sure on this though. if you can show us a picture of the "suspicious" wiring, someone might be able to help you.

answering all my questions above, will provide useful info for all TN members to help you.
